17420372 - Aftermarket

17420379 - Aftermarket

17420380 - Aftermarket

17420381 - Aftermarket

17420382 - Aftermarket

17243008 - Aftermarket

17380348 - Aftermarket

8131244 - Aftermarket

3979616 - Aftermarket

20898010 - Aftermarket

11064908 - Aftermarket

11418068 - Aftermarket

This site uses cookies to offer you a better browsing experience. By browsing this website, you agree to our use of cookies.